Product Description

by Holly Blair (Author)

Engineering Possibilities: A Soft Skills Guide for Young Engineers Generally speaking, engineers are not known for their outstanding social skills. When making the transition from university to working as an engineer, a gap often develops in the ability of some young engineers to achieve results, effectively communicate with others and attain a sense of balance and purpose in their lives. This gap can be frustrating and even become detrimental to their early careers and their ultimate success in life. The skills that made an engineer successful in school are not necessarily the same skills that will make that engineer successful in their work environment. Unlike university where there was a set curriculum of technical skills to develop in order to become an engineer, the curriculum of soft skills required for success in the workplace is undefined, vague, often unknown and unique to each individual. Most young engineers are left to fend for themselves and learn on the job, in a true "trial by fire" style. This unguided and uncertain approach to personal and professional development often proves unreliable and unsuccessful for many young people in the early years of their careers. Engineering Possibilities is written out of the possibility of compassion and connection, to help guide young engineers along their journey into the "real world." Inspired by the author's own journey to discover her authentic self and her passion for helping others, the intent of this book is to inspire young professionals to effectively develop the soft skills required for their success and to begin to become authentically connected to their purpose and direction in life.

Author Biography

Holly Blair is a chemical engineer currently living and working in Calgary, Alberta. After graduating in 2007 from Queen's University in Kingston, Ontario, she spent the first several years of her career working as a process engineer at chemical plants in Alberta. Innately curious and interested in how things work, Holly enjoys downhill skiing, travel and photography, thereby fulfilling her desire for adventure. As a bold leader and an engineer who gets people, she has a true passion for coaching and developing people. She is committed to making a real difference for engineers and young professionals in the early stages of their careers, helping young people achieve balance in their lives while pursuing what is most important to them in life.
